“The Wellerman”, a sea shanty of New Zealand origin, has been riding a unique wave of resurgence in popularity in recent years, with performances of the song popping up on platforms such as TikTok and Spotify.
A sea shanty is a type of folk song that was typically sung in a call and response style by sailors while performing manual labor aboard ships. The songs often tell tales of life at sea, depicting both its hardships and camaraderie.
Origins and History
The exact origins of “The Wellerman” are somewhat shrouded in mystery, as is common with many folk songs.
The earliest known written record of the song is from New Zealand in the 1860s.
The song is a ballad of the whaling industry in New Zealand, particularly in relation to the Weller Brothers, who were early pioneers in the Otago settlement in southern New Zealand.
They operated a whaling station at a place known as Otakou.
